无规律快速批量重命名文件(夹)-固定命名

news/2024/9/21 8:05:59

首先,需要用到的这个工具:

度娘网盘

提取码:qwu2

蓝奏云

提取码:2r1z


 

这里有1万多个文件,要命名成无规律的、不同的文件名

 

目标文件名里面的是上面已经修正数据的目标

 

一句话思路:提取全部目标名称,放到要改动的地方去

打开工具,切换到“文件批量复制”

 

借助这个版块,提取出全部路径,两种方法:
1、全选文件,拖进去
2、用右边的“搜索添加”按钮 或者 “添加文件”按钮(搜索添加可以过滤不想要的文件名以及类型)
我很简单,拖进去就完了

 

Ctrl+A全选,Ctrl+C复制一下,然后切换到“文章”的版块,目的是:提取出“等待修正的文件”和“目标文件名”的两组路径

 

右键新建 或者 工具栏第一个图标点一下

 

随便定一个名字,我这里就标准一点

 

再重复上面的方法,把等待修正的文件的路径也全部提取出来

 

选择“目标”,Ctrl+F,目标:把路径前面的 " E:\other\目标文件名\ "去掉,提取出具体的文件名
“替换为”后面不写(空格都不要写)

 

点击全部替换,得到结果,Ctrl+S保存一下,万一要重复使用这里可以再拿
Ctrl+A全选,Ctrl+C复制一下,全选复制一下

 

切换到“文字批量替换”版块,Ctrl+4快捷键

 

把刚刚复制的,两边都Ctrl+V粘贴一下上去,其实主要是用到右侧,但工具的保存左侧不能为空,因为做其他替换的时候怕对不上

 

点中间倒数第二个箭头向下的图标,或者Ctrl+S,保存一下,名字随便,我就标准一点

 

左侧右键,点击“以此参照执行”,表示拿这个规则来用,后面图标就会打个钩

 

再切换到批量复制版块

 

找到重命名

 

把要改名字的部分粘贴到“目标路径”这里,
前面已经提取出来了(当然也可以这里拖动进去显示出路径)

这里选择“针对文件”

使用方案1,因为我们的文件名重命名没有规律,如果有规律可以按方案2
规则里面的目标文件名有后缀名,勾选“替换范围包括后缀”

勾选“对标右侧”,意思就是,左边的目标路径,对标勾选规则的右侧

 

[“规则”右侧的数量] 和 [目标路径的数量]一致就可以快速执行重命名

不勾选“对标右侧”,则会按规则里“一对一”的进行替换,这个意思
鼠标停到这里,有说明意思

 

然后右下角执行,出现进度条等待

 

之后就完成了

 

这不比手动用Dos命令+Excel简洁明了多了

 

如果是有规律,就这样写,选择数字把格式填上就完了

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.ryyt.cn/news/31732.html

如若内容造成侵权/违法违规/事实不符,请联系我们进行投诉反馈,一经查实,立即删除!

相关文章

python算法: 棋盘上的麦粒(舍罕王赏麦)

一,for循环: 1,功能:重复执行同一段代码语法: for index in range(n): # 循环体代码 index : 用来依次接收可迭代对象中的元素的变量名range()函数:负责返回整数序列 流程图:2,应用 range可以同时指定start 和stop,用for遍历并打印1 2 3 4# 指定 start和stop # print的参数 e…

python算法:杨辉三角

一,认识递归函数 1,什么是递归?递归的工作原理是,如果函数需要处理的问题大小合适,则直接求解并返回结果,否则将问题分解成两个或多个更小的子问题,并对子问题进行相同的处理,直到问题无法分解为止 2,什么是递归函数:递归函数(recursive function)是指在函数体中可以…

python算法:百钱买百鸡

一,for循环: 1,功能:重复执行同一段代码语法: for index in range(n): # 循环体代码 index : 用来依次接收可迭代对象中的元素的变量名range()函数:负责返回整数序列 流程图:2,应用 range可以同时指定start 和stop,用for遍历并打印1 2 3 4# 指定 start和stop # print的参数 e…

python算法:鸡兔同笼

一,for循环: 1,功能:重复执行同一段代码语法: for index in range(n): # 循环体代码 index : 用来依次接收可迭代对象中的元素的变量名range()函数:负责返回整数序列 流程图:2,应用 range可以同时指定start 和stop,用for遍历并打印1 2 3 4# 指定 start和stop # print的参数 e…

python算法:角谷猜想

一,认识递归函数 1,什么是递归?递归的工作原理是,如果函数需要处理的问题大小合适,则直接求解并返回结果,否则将问题分解成两个或多个更小的子问题,并对子问题进行相同的处理,直到问题无法分解为止 2,什么是递归函数:递归函数(recursive function)是指在函数体中可以…

python算法:水仙花数

一,for循环: 1,功能:重复执行同一段代码语法: for index in range(n): # 循环体代码 index : 用来依次接收可迭代对象中的元素的变量名range()函数:负责返回整数序列 流程图:2,应用 range可以同时指定start 和stop,用for遍历并打印1 2 3 4# 指定 start和stop # print的参数 e…

python算法:n皇后

一,认识递归函数 1,什么是递归?递归的工作原理是,如果函数需要处理的问题大小合适,则直接求解并返回结果,否则将问题分解成两个或多个更小的子问题,并对子问题进行相同的处理,直到问题无法分解为止 2,什么是递归函数:递归函数(recursive function)是指在函数体中可以…

python: 递归函数:汉诺塔

一,认识递归函数 1,什么是递归?递归的工作原理是,如果函数需要处理的问题大小合适,则直接求解并返回结果,否则将问题分解成两个或多个更小的子问题,并对子问题进行相同的处理,直到问题无法分解为止 2,什么是递归函数:递归函数(recursive function)是指在函数体中可以…